    The History of Boston University Hockey

    The history of Boston University hockey is a tale of perseverance, triumph, and tradition. The program was established in 1917, making it one of the oldest collegiate hockey teams in the United States. Over the decades, it has grown from a modest club team to a powerhouse that consistently ranks among the nation’s best. The Terriers’ journey has been marked by numerous milestones, including their first NCAA championship in 1971, which set the stage for future successes.

    During the 1970s and 1980s, Boston University hockey reached new heights under the leadership of legendary coach Jack Kelley. His innovative strategies and emphasis on teamwork transformed the program into a dominant force in college hockey. Under his guidance, the Terriers won multiple championships, earning a reputation for excellence that endures to this day. The program’s success during this era laid the foundation for its continued prominence in the NCAA.

  • Legendary Coaches and Players

    At the heart of Boston University hockey’s success are the legendary coaches and players who have shaped its identity. Among the most iconic figures is Jack Parker, who served as head coach from 1973 to 2013. Under his leadership, the Terriers won three NCAA championships and numerous conference titles. Parker’s emphasis on discipline, teamwork, and resilience became hallmarks of the program, influencing generations of players and coaches.

    On the player side, Boston University has produced some of the most celebrated names in hockey history. Alumni such as Chris Drury, Matt Gilroy, and Jack Eichel have gone on to achieve greatness in the NHL and international competitions. These players not only excelled on the ice but also embodied the values instilled by the program, serving as role models for aspiring athletes. Their success stories underscore the program’s ability to develop well-rounded individuals who excel in all aspects of life.

    Key Figures in Boston University Hockey

    NameRoleYears ActiveNotable Achievements
    Jack ParkerHead Coach1973–20133 NCAA Championships, 21 Beanpot Titles
    Chris DruryPlayer1994–1998NCAA Champion, Hobey Baker Award Winner
    Jack EichelPlayer2014–2015Hobey Baker Award Winner, NHL All-Star
